
Hoagland sits at the southern edge of this mid-century survey, a small rail-side community where the South Loup River meets the Union Pacific line. The surrounding landscape of the Sandhills is defined by a sprawling network of family-named ranchlands, including the Halstead Ranch, Marr Ranch, and Miles Ranch. This pattern of settlement reflects the region’s specialized cattle economy during the post-war era, where large holdings were centered around vital water sources like Tarbox Lake and Philpott Lake.
